Abstract

Musculoskeletal pain, particularly low back and neck pain, is associated with maladaptive changes in spinal motor behaviour (SMB). Psychological factors such as pain-related fear play a role in driving these adaptations. While previous research found weak associations between general psychological measures and SMB, task-specific measures may provide more precise insights into movement avoidance. This systematic review and meta-analysis aimed to compare the relative associations of general and task-specific pain-related fear measures with SMB. Following PRISMA guidelines, we included 13 studies (651 participants) assessing both general (Tampa Scale of Kinesiophobia and Pain Anxiety Symptoms Scale) and task-specific measures alongside objective spinal motor outcomes (eg, amplitude, velocity, muscle activity, coordination, variability). A three-level meta-analytic model revealed a weak but significant association between general measures and SMB (r = 0.12, 95% CI: 0.04-0.21, P = 0.007), whereas task-specific measures showed a stronger association (r = 0.29, 95% CI: 0.18-0.40, P < 0.001). The difference between these correlations (Δr(task-specific - general) = 0.16, 95% CI: 0.04 to 0.27, P = 0.008) was statistically significant, indicating that task-specific measures better capture the relationship between perceived fear and movement alterations. Despite methodological heterogeneity, our findings highlight the importance of task-specific assessments in understanding motor impairments associated with pain-related fear. These results support the integration of task-specific evaluations in clinical and research settings. To further elucidate the mechanisms linking psychological factors to SMB, future studies should use longitudinal designs, improve the contextual validity of the motor tasks studied, and explore new approaches of movement analysis.
